Observation of a baryon resonance with positive strangeness in K+ collisions with Xe nuclei

The status of our investigation of low-energy $K^+$Xe collisions in the Xenon bubble chamber DIANA is reported. In the charge-exchange reaction $K^+Xe \to K^0 p Xe'$ the spectrum of $K^0 p$ effective mass shows a resonant enhancement with $M = 1539 \pm 2$ MeV/c$^2$ and $\Gamma \le 9 MeV/c$^2$. The statistical significance of the enhancement is near $4.4\sigma$. The mass and width of the observed resonance are consistent with expectations for the lightest member of the anti-decuplet of exotic pentaquark baryons, as predicted in the framework of the chiral soliton model.
